President nominates more MCEs and DCEs

Accra, May 15, GNA – President John Agyekum Kufuor has nominated the following for the post of Metropolitan, Municipal and District Chief Executives.

A press released from the Office of the President and signed by Chief of Staff and Minister of Presidential Affairs, Mr. Kwadwo O. Mpiani named them as Mr. George Frank Asmah, Komenda/Edina/Eguafo-Abirem, Mr. Job Acquah Markin, Abura/Asebu/Kwamankese, Ms Millicent Alice Kuranchie, Assin South, Mr. Kwabena Karikari-Apau, Assin North, and Mr. Robert Quainoo Arthur, Mfantsiman.

The others are Mr. Kenneth Kwanning Obempong, Ajumako-Enyan-Essian, Mr. Samuel Yaw Agyeibi Kessie, Twifo Hemang Lower Denkyira, Mr. Emmanuel Adjei Domson, Asikuma/Odoben/Brakwa, Ms Joyce Aidoo, Gomoa, Mr. Arafai Muniru Cape Coast, Mr. Solomon Quarshie Abam Quaye, Awutu-Effutu-Senya and Mr. Rchard Anane Adabor Upper Denkyira.

The rest are Mrs. Woyiram boaye-Danquah, South Dayi, Mr. Joseph booker Yaw Denteh, Nkwanta, Mr. Mawuli Kwame Dabi, Adaklu Anyigbe, Mr. Justice Cudjoe, Ketu, Mr. Edward Kofi Ahiabor, Keta, Mr. Caf=E9 Aglah, South tongu, Mr.s Moses Assem Mensah, North Tongu, Mr. Mawutoh Goh, Ho Municipality, Mr. Pius Adanuty, Kpandu, Mr. Anthony Kofi Abledu, Akatsi, Mr. John Peter Amewu, Hohoe and Mr. Kofi Adjei Ntim, Kadjebi.
